When it comes to operating valves in industrial or plumbing systems, torque is a critical factor that determines both safety and efficiency. The amount of rotational force required to open or close a valve affects how smoothly it functions, how long it lasts, and even how safe it is for the operator. Maintenance is another area where torque comes into play. Over time, valves can become stiff due to sediment buildup or temperature fluctuations. Dedepu designs their handles with accessibility in mind, making it easier to perform routine maintenance like lubrication or part replacement. A well-maintained valve requires less torque to operate, reducing strain on both the equipment and the operator.

Common questions about torque often revolve to troubleshooting. If a valve handle feels unusually stiff, it might indicate debris in the system or misalignment. In such cases, forcing the handle could lead to damage. Instead, Dedepu advises shutting off the system, inspecting for obstructions, and cleaning or realigning components before reapplying torque. Similarly, if a handle feels loose or “slippery,” it could signal worn internals or improper installation—both of which warrant immediate attention.
